An English Language Literature Teacher at the postsecondary level is responsible for teaching and instructing students in various aspects of English literature. They design lesson plans, deliver lectures, facilitate discussions, and evaluate student performance. These educators may specialize in specific periods or genres of literature, such as Shakespearean plays, American literature, or modern poetry. They also guide students in analyzing and interpreting literary works, developing critical thinking skills, and honing their writing abilities.
The occupation requires a deep understanding and passion for literature, excellent communication and presentation skills, and the ability to engage and inspire students. English Language Literature Teachers at the postsecondary level often conduct research, publish scholarly articles, and participate in academic conferences to contribute to the field. They may also advise students on academic and career matters, supervise research projects, and provide feedback on written assignments.

English Language Literature Teacher Postsecondary salary in Iceland
Average Yearly Salary of English Language Literature Teacher Postsecondary in Iceland is approximately 9,130,037 ISK (63,694 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. The salary itself depends on multiple factors such as seniority, job performance, certifications, experience or any other bonuses. The value indicated is an average amount based on records we have in database. Real values may vary. The data is for orientational purposes.

Iceland, a Nordic island country located in the North Atlantic Ocean, is known for its stunning natural landscapes and unique geological features. With a population of approximately 366,000 people, Iceland is one of the least densely populated countries in Europe. The country covers an area of about 103,000 square kilometers, making it the 18th largest island in the world.
